30F5013单片机一擦除操作内容就全部变掉了。

2019-03-25 19:06发布

30F5013单片机使用ICSP下载编程的问题:
1、新片,读出来全是0xFFFFFF,
2、擦除操作以后,就从0x100地址的内容变成0x000000了。之后就无法擦写了,因为擦不成0xFFFFFF了。
擦除以后读取的配置字和新片第一次读取的配置字相比也发生了变化。 此帖出自小平头技术问答
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
11条回答
dcexpert
1楼-- · 2019-03-26 03:31
看起来像被加密了。
rpldesign
2楼-- · 2019-03-26 04:19
dcexpert 发表于 2015-5-8 11:28
看起来像被加密了。

再次擦除,不能把加密的控制字也擦除掉吗?

现在的问题是导致后面我们program操作都提示不成功。和我们开发板上的5015芯片操作完全不一样。
dcexpert
3楼-- · 2019-03-26 05:47
好几年以前用PIC18时也遇到过这个情况,写入后不能再次更新了,现象类似。好像是芯片的问题,不能选择加密功能,一旦加密就不能再次更新了。
rpldesign
4楼-- · 2019-03-26 08:28
 精彩回答 2  元偷偷看……
dcexpert
5楼-- · 2019-03-26 14:25
rpldesign 发表于 2015-5-8 12:38
可是我什么都选择啊,就默认的擦除操作而已,但一擦除就感觉被加密了,配置字都被改变了。后面擦和写都提示不正常了。用几种编程接口试了都是这样的。

但新芯片读出来是正常的全是0xffffff,貌似正常。

如果编程器确认没有问题,就只能换一个芯片了。
rpldesign
6楼-- · 2019-03-26 15:42
用了pickit3和pickit2都试过了,当然不是原厂的,出现的现象都是这样的。
当然芯片都是一批的,全部出现类似的现象。

一周热门 更多>